The Ensemble Studio Theater recently continued its commitment to science and technology-related plays with Bob Clyman's drama The Secret Order. The show, while began April 4 will end on April 28. Jamie Richards directs.

Clyman's work concerns a young researcher whose latest discovery pits him against science's corridors of power. A significant stride toward a cure for cancer would seem a good thing. But the researcher find his hard work only leads to the need for more grants and funding and compromise upon compromise.

The Secret Order is part of EST's four-year-old "First Light 2002" series, which explores the worlds inhabited by powerful, intelligent but fallible women and men in white lab coats.

The cast includes Liam Craig, Amy Love, James Murtagh and Joel Rooks.

Richards is best known for bringing Stonewall Jackson's House to Off-Broadway. She was nominated for a Drama Desk Award for her work on that drama. More recently, she staged Billy Aronson's Light Years at Playwrights Horizons. She is EST executive producer. Tickets are $30. EST is located at 549 W. 52nd Street. Call (212) 247-4982.
